Description

This two-day workshop is designed to build capacity in educational jurisdictions ( e.g. regions, districts) looking to implement the Mental Health and High School Curriculum Guide. Upon completing Core Training, participants will be prepared to provide one-day teacher training to staff in their jurisdiction.

The Mental Health and High School Curriculum Guide is an educational resource designed to be delivĀ­ered to students in grades 8-10. The Mental Health and High School Curriculum Guide is the ONLY evidence-based, medically accurate, mental health curriculum resource that has been proven to not only increase the mental health literacy of students but educators as well.
